Transaction 54c56400e181239e63cd3de895f373c5ff26475dfd457b8e836151e6aa0fcd8a
1 Input
1 Output
-
54c56400e181239e63cd3de895f373c5ff26475dfd457b8e836151e6aa0fcd8a:0
- value
- 1045667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1e00f3379469b941ae24b80722406e14a56da898 OP_EQUAL
- address
- 34RfLJxfVPtCaLMxrLg57o674ub3qgtYWy